Warm weather helps home sales

The unseasonably warm winter weather has kept Des Moines homebuyers and sellers active. In January, 422 homes were sold, up 11 percent from January of last year, according to Des Moines Area Association of Realtors statistics.

The association’s report shows that 664 contracts were written in January, homes were on the market for an average of 110 days and there were 4,362 active listings.

The median sale price of a home was $126,900. In January, 46 percent of metro homebuyers financed a home using conventional financing, while 21 percent used an FHA loan. Cash purchases made up 27 percent of the transactions, and the remaining 6 percent used alternative financing methods.
